Output 695010bf8c78287f940c06af8103544c4d73c431ebd04e1b7cbba5d2ab6970b3:37

value
161821
script pubkey
OP_0 OP_PUSHBYTES_20 58380930bdc8793ce1e323373a22eb8d86e89930
address
bc1qtquqjv9aepunec0ryvmn5ght3krw3xfsqk2v5l
transaction
695010bf8c78287f940c06af8103544c4d73c431ebd04e1b7cbba5d2ab6970b3
spent
true